Cazenovia library new(Cazenovia, NY – Dec. 2014) All are invited to join local resident Paolo Amadio at the Cazenovia Public Library on Friday, Dec. 12 at 7 p.m. and view a virtual journey to Rome to admire the sculptures of Gianlorenzo Bernini – the Baroque genius.

Bernini had an almost frightening ability to transform a block of marble into a piece of uncommon artistry as part of a magic milieu. A man of extraordinary ability, ambition, and charisma, he was an amazing artist credited with creating the Baroque style of sculpture and architecture.

A sublime architect, painter and sculptor, Gianlorenzo Bernini became the most celebrated artist in Europe leaving such masterpieces as the façade and colonnade of San Peter Cathedral and the mysterious and monumental fountain of the Four Rivers in Piazza Navona.

Amadio was born and raised in Rome, Italy.  His strong passion for Roman and Italian art and history foster his enthusiasm in wanting to share the intricacies and awe-inspiring stories associated with his native city.  Paolo, his wife Marilyn, and son Jordan moved to Cazenovia from Rome in 1996.
